GUIDE FORM SPECIFICATIONS
JR. versabeam tm luminaire HID
low bay enclosed
GENERAL DESCRIPTION
The complete luminaire designated _____ (identify) shall be a
GE JR. VERSABEAMTM luminaire with, ordering number _____
(specify JVS, JVD or JVP, plus ordering number logic from cata‑
log) or approved equal, to operate one _____ (specify [35, 50,
70, 100 or 150(55v)] watt high pressure sodium [HPS], [175
or 250] watt metal halide or [70, 100, 150, 175 or 250] watt
pulse start metal halide) lamp from a nominal _____(specify
120, 208, 240, 277, 347 or 480) volt 60 Hz or (110, 220, 230 or
240) volt 50 Hz power source. The luminaire shall include a
completely prewired integral ballast and optical assembly. The
luminaire shall be suitable for continuous service indoors in a
maximum ambient temperature of 40°C. The luminaire shall
be UL Listed SUITABLE FOR DAMP LOCATIONS or UL LISTED FOR
WET LOCATIONS depending on mounting, UL Listed for metal
halide lamps in polymeric lamp containment barriers and CUL,(Canadian) Listed for Indoor Locations. Standard construc‑
tion is IP54.
MECHANICAL CONSTRUCTION
The luminaire shall be shipped as a completely assembled fix‑
ture including medium base lamp installed in socket for quick
installation. (Mogul base lamps included but not installed).
A heavy duty medium base socket, (mogul base socket for
250 watt), with superior lamp gripping shall be mounted to the
ballast housing. The socket shall have the ability to handle the
higher pulse ratings of newer HID systems.
The ballast housing and optical assembly shall be provided
with easy‑to‑read moisture‑resistant nameplates which can be
seen without disturbing the installed luminaire.
The luminaire shall include provision for optional field mounting
of safety chain.
The ballast housing shall be made of die-cast aluminum. The
ballast housing shall have a polyester powder paint finish (gray
finish shall be acrylic electrocoat). Ballast housing shall have
capability to have a different color accent reveal stripe.
The luminaire shall include a ______ (specify Jr. Versabeam
[JVS] surface outlet box mounting plate suitable for wet loca‑
tions or
[JVD]: 3/4 inch rigid pendant or 3/4 inch rigid pendant with
through wire capability suitable for wet locations, with primary
electrical/mechanical disconnect. or
3/4 inch rigid pendant, 3/4 inch flexible pendant or outlet box
ceiling mount suitable for damp locations, with primary electri‑
cal/mechanical disconnect . or
[JVP]: 3/4 inch rigid pendant, 3/4 inch flexible pendant or
1 inch flexible pendant suitable for wet locations) mounting
capability.
BALLAST OPERATION
The luminaire shall contain a standard _____ (specify Autoreg
or Lag type ballast* in full compliance with lamp‑ballast speci‑
fications available to the fixture manufacturer from the lamp
manufacturers at the time of fixture manufacture.
The ballast shall reliably start and operate the lamp in ambient
temperatures down to ‑20°F for metal halide or ‑40°F for HPS.
The luminaire and ballast shall be from the same manufacturer.
OPTICAL ASSEMBLY
The optical assembly shall be enclosed and gasketed to pre‑
vent entrance of particulate contaminants. The refractor shall
be UV stabilized injection molded prismatic heat-resistant
acrylic and shall be attached to ballast housing with a die cast
ring that is captive during relamping.
The enclosed and gasketed optical assembly shall have a pat‑
ented acrylic refractor with reflecting and refracting prisms
that provide 57% output from 0° to 60° from nadir, 7% uplight
(90 - 180°) and 91% total efficiency.
